HOR member rejects HNEC proposal about Election Law

House of Representatives (HOR), Jibril Ohida rejected on Wednesday the proposal submitted by the High National Elections Commission (HNEC) on the draft of an election law of a new parliament.

In a statement to ArraedLG, Ohida said that entering into a new transitional phase is like entering Libya in a new “labyrinth.”

Ohida confirmed that any new elections without a constitution would further divide Libya.

The Election Commission submitted a proposal to draft a law to elect a new parliament, granting 80% of seats to political entities, and 20% of independent individuals.
